This handmade brass and tin light is shining brightly on a cloudy day inside Denton City Hall.
Six brass and tin lamps line the wall to the Denton City Council chambers. Another four can be found in a nearby alcove that overlooks the courtyard. Of the four in the alcove, three of them are smaller and boxy-shaped.

Brick star mural on TWU's Arts and Sciences Building. Designed by Coreen Mary Spellman, a Texas artist and former TWU assistant professor who taught for 45 years. It features a star motif made from various colors of brick.<br />
<br />
The mural was saved before the building was demolished in 2025.

A brick walkway running along the north side of the Civic Center. Some spots are in good condition, while others have been affected by rain coming off the roof which has made the bricks sink into a depression.

This view was taken facing north. Terraced steps lead down into a sunken courtyard. A large tree is surrounded by octagon-shaped base.

A clay sculpture of a bull sits atop a shelf at the Emily Fowler Library. The informational tags on the underside have been torn off, so its provenance is unknown. The left ear has broken off. It was part of the library's circulating collection of artwork in the past.<br />

Blue-painted ceramic cat, possibly chalk ware, curled up with its tail near the head. It has almond-shaped eyes, tall ears, and is smiling with its tongue out. The cat measures: 3 1/2" x 5" x 4".

This ceramic light fixture shell was fabricated by Beaumont Mood of San Antonio, Texas. It was commissioned by O'Neil Ford in 1968 for the Emily Fowler Central Library. It is 16" x 16" with geometric patterns and blue, brown, and white glaze. It has some chips and an 8" hairline crack.<br />
<br />
This lamp resides in a locked case in the Emily Fowler Central Library.

This wall sconce is on the outermost edge of the west side of the building and faces the park. There is a large crack along the upper-right-hand corner. The blue bands appear to have black scuff marks or dirt on them. The glaze on the middle area and two bands surrounding has faded or worn off extensively.
Ceramic light fixtures along the exterior wall of the Denton Civic Center are made from red clay. As they have weathered, they have turned a pinkish-hue. Over the years, some have been broken due to hail or vandalism.
